Flask

Yazılım ekran görüntüsü:
Flask
Yazılım detaylar:
Versiyon: 0.10.1
Qayıt: 13 May 15
Geliştirici: Armin Ronacher
Lisans: Ücretsiz
Popülerlik: 125
Boyut: 531 Kb

Rating: 4.0/5 (Total Votes: 1)

Flask küçük ölçekli uygulamalar için tasarlanmıştır CPU kullanımı kolay olacak şekilde geliştiriliyor

Özellikler :.

  • Dahili geliştirme sunucusu ve debugger
  • destek unittesting için entegre destek
  • sevk sığınakta istek
  • Kullanım Jinja2 çiftleşmiş
  • güvenli çerezleri desteği (istemci tarafı oturumları)
  • % 100 WSGI 1.0 uyumlu
  • Unicode tabanlı
  • Sayıda belgelenmiş

Bu sürümdeki yeni Nedir:

  • geri oturum sistemine bayt dizeler için destek eklendi. Bu oturuma simge doğrulama için ikili veri koyarak halkın ortak dava ile uyumluluk kırdı.
  • Aynı son nokta için iki kez aynı yöntemi kayıt yanlış bir istisna tetikleyecek bir sorun düzeltildi.

nedir sürüm 0.9 Yeni:

  • üzerinde yanıp sönen mesajı kırabilirdi oturumları uygulanmasında bir varsayım Sabit harici depolama kullanmak oturumları uygulamaları.
  • işlevlerden başlığın dönüş değerleri davranışını değiştirdi. Onlar şimdi tanımlanmış bir anlama sahip, yanıt nesnesine artık argümanlar vardır.
  • Eklendi: attr: veri: `~ Her isteğin flask.g` örneği
  • .` Flask.Flask.request_globals_class` belirli bir sınıf oluşturulması kullanılacak izin
  • required_methods` nitelik kayıt yöntemlerini zorla eklemek işlevleri görüntülemek için `eklendi.
  • Eklendi: işlev:. `Flask.after_this_request`
  • Eklendi: işlev:. `Flask.stream_with_context` ve beklenmeyen davranışlar üretmeden bağlamlarda birden çok kez itmek yeteneği

sürüm 0.8 Yeni nedir:

  • Hatalı JSON veri artık kötü bir istek HTTP durum yerine tetikleyecek ele değilse genellikle 500 iç sunucu hatası neden olur, bir değer hatası. Bu geriye uyumsuz bir değişikliktir.
  • Uygulamalar artık kaynaklar ve modüller bulunduğu bir kök yolunu değil, aynı zamanda (yüklenenler, vb) zamanında değiştirilmiş dosyaları bırakmak için belirlenmiş bir yerde bir instane yolu yok sadece. Görmek Daha fazla bilgi için vs. yapılandırma dosyaları koymak için mükemmel bir yer olduğunu bu yüzden de bu bağlı conceptionally tek örneği ve dış sürüm kontrolü: ref:. `Örneği folders`
  • `` APPLICATION_ROOT`` yapılandırma değişkeni eklendi.
  • Uygulanan: met:. `~ Flask.testing.TestClient.session_transaction` kolayca test ortamında oturumları değiştirmek için
  • Refactored sınama istemci içten. `` APPLICATION_ROOT`` yapılandırma değişkeni de `` olarak SERVER_NAME`` artık düzgün varsayılan olarak deney istemci tarafından kullanılır.
  • Eklendi: attr:. `Flask.views.View.decorators` takılabilir (sınıf temelli) görünümleri basit dekorasyon desteklemek için
  • sınama istemci eğer teardown işleyicileri yürütülmesini tetiklemek vermedi deyimi ile birlikte kullanıldığında bir sorun düzeltildi.
  • oturum tanımlama parametreleri üzerinde ince kontrol eklendi.

  • Bir yöntem görünümüne
  • HEAD istekleri artık otomatik hiçbir işleyici uygulanması halinde `get` yönteme gönderir.
  • sanal Uygulanan: mod:. Uzantıyı almak için `flask.ext` paketi
  • istisnalar bağlam koruma şimdi Flask kendisi ayrılmaz bir bileşeni ve test müşteri artık. Bu, bazı iç mantığı temizledik ve unittests kaçak istek bağlamlarda olasılığını düşürür.

sürüm 0.7.2 yeni Nedir:

  • düzgün çalışmıyor URL işlemciler ile ilgili bir sorun düzeltildi planları.

nedir sürüm 0.7.1 Yeni:

  • Bugfix sürüm:
  • 2.5 uyumluluğu kırdı eksik gelecekteki ithalat eklendi.
  • planları ile sonsuz bir yönlendirme sorunu düzeltildi.

sürüm 0.6.1 yeni Nedir:

  • bir sorun düzeltildi varsayılan 'Seçenekler' tepkisi `Allow` başlığında tüm geçerli yöntemler açığa değildi.

  • Quot ./&;
  • Jinja2 şablon yükleme sözdizimi şimdi veriyor & quot; Bir şablon yük yolu önüne. Daha önce bu modül kurulumları ile ilgili sorunları neden oldu.
  • modülleri için ayar alt alan statik klasör için göz ardı edildi bir sorun düzeltildi.
  • ana sunucu bir windows tabanlı işletim sistemi ve müşteri dizini gelen maruz dosyaları kaçmak için ters eğik çizgi kullanıyorsa müşteriler keyfi dosyaları indirmek için izin veren bir güvenlik sorunu giderildi.

sürüm 0.6 yeni Nedir:

  • İstek fonksiyonları artık kayıt tersten denir sonra.

  • Uygulama explictly URL kuralın yöntemi olarak 'OPTIONS' ekler sürece
  • SEÇENEKLER artık otomatik Flask tarafından yürütülmektedir. Bu durumda herhangi bir otomatik SEÇENEKLER içinde tekme taşıma.

  • Modülü için statik bir klasör varsa
  • Statik kurallar bile yerinde artık. Bu .yml dosyasındaki bir haritalama parçası ise statik klasörünü kaldırmak hangi Gae yardım etmek için hayata geçirildi.
  • : attr:. `~ Flask.Flask.config` config`` olarak şablonlar artık kullanılabilir
  • Bağlam işlemciler artık işlemek fonksiyonuna doğrudan geçirilen değerleri geçersiz kılar.
  • Yeni `` MAX_CONTENT_LENGTH`` yapılandırma değeri ile gelen istek verileri sınırlamak için yeteneği eklendi.
  • için son nokta: meth:. `Flask.Module.add_url_rule` yöntemi uygulama nesnesi aynı isimde fonksiyonu ile tutarlı olması artık isteğe bağlı

  • Fonk:
  • eklendi. `Flask.make_response` fonksiyon görünümlerinde tepki nesne örnekleri oluşturma kolaylaştırır
  • blinker dayalı destek sinyalizasyon Eklendi. Bu özellik şu anda isteğe ve uzantıları ve uygulamalar tarafından kullanılan gerekiyordu olduğunu. Bunu kullanmak istiyorsanız, blinker`_ yüklü `olduğundan emin olun.
  • url adaptörleri oluşturulan yol Refactored. Meth: Bu süreç şimdi tamamen özelleştirilebilir. `~ Flask.Flask.create_url_adapter` yöntemi
  • Modüller artık yerine sadece bir URL öneki bir alt etki alanı için kayıt olabilirsiniz. Bu mümkün yapılandırılabilir subdomain bir bütün modülü bağlamak için yapar.

sürüm 0.5.1 yeni Nedir:

  • Düzeltmeler dizinleri şablon yükleme ile ilgili bir sorun olduğunda modüller kullandı.

sürüm 0.4 yeni Nedir:

  • modüllerden uygulama geniş hata işleyicileri kayıt yeteneği eklendi.
  • : met:. `~ Flask.Flask.after_request` isteği bir istisna ve hata işleme sayfa tekmeler ile ölürse işlemcileri şimdi de çağrılan
  • Test istemcisi biraz daha uzun isteği bağlamını korumak için yeteneği yok sahiptir. Bu aynı zamanda test için istek yığını pop değil, özel istekleri tetiklemek için kullanılabilir.
  • Python standart kitaplığı önbelleğe logger Çünkü logger adı daha iyi destek unittests artık yapılandırılabilir.
  • Eklenenler `TESTING` anahtarı yardımcıları unittesting aktive olabilir.
  • logger hata ayıklama etkindir şimdi ise DEBUG` moduna `geçer.

Gereksinimleri :

  • Jinja 2.4 veya üstü
  • Werkzeug 0.6.1 veya daha yüksek

Benzer yazılım

Nette Framework
Nette Framework

10 Feb 16

Leapstrap
Leapstrap

28 Feb 15

Flight
Flight

10 Apr 16

Nancy
Nancy

10 Feb 16

Geliştirici Diğer yazılım Armin Ronacher

Pygments
Pygments

1 Mar 15

Jinja2
Jinja2

11 May 15

Jinja2
Jinja2

12 May 15

Yorumlar Flask

Yorum Bulunamadı
Yorum eklemek
Görüntülerde açın!